The whimsical WHY? 

My brain is in meltdown as the temperature nudges fifty these past few days….and the AC where I sit bashing at the keyboard refuses to co operate….its brain in sympathy melt down too!

For some strange reason….this melting brain in “push mode” got me to thinking about children and their learning and how often we push their small brains too hard in our efforts to get them to understand concepts….which led me down reminiscing lane to when I used to spend some time with children in “play mode” as they grappled with the skills of word recognition and reading. Discovering the enchanting world of DIPHTHONGS….the word alone sounding like a surrealistic planet far away….and all the nuances that go with this may as well be from another planet.  There were many WHY’s, and sweet confused wrinkled brows over all the “WH” words…..Why is it pronounced like this…but looks like that….Why are the letters different but sound the same….Why are the letters the same but sound different…..WHY WHY WHY??

The following nonsensical, whimsical words grew out of these precious times…as well as fun loving children with great imaginations, creative lateral thinkers…and avid readers. Invent some more with your little…and maybe not-so little ones……
